So, can you share some personal insights related to this course topic? GUEST: Absolutely. I've seen firsthand how crucial it is for professionals to understand immigration law, refugee resettlement, and affordable housing options. It can make a huge difference in the lives of immigrant families. HOST: I agree. Now, what current industry trends do you think are most relevant to this course? GUEST: There's growing demand for culturally sensitive services and language assistance. Also, the increasing need to navigate complex government assistance programs. HOST: Yes, those are important aspects. Can you tell us about any challenges faced in this field or while teaching this subject? GUEST: Sure. Keeping up with changing immigration policies and housing regulations can be tough. Plus, addressing language barriers and ensuring cultural sensitivity in service provision is a constant challenge. HOST: That sounds challenging indeed. Looking towards the future, where do you see this area or industry heading? GUEST: I believe there will be even more focus on comprehensive services, integrating health, education, and employment support into housing assistance programs. HOST: That's fascinating!
